Damn. Basically what you are asking for is a Personal Seat License. They do this in the NFL all the time. Depending on where you want you seats to be, you have to purchase that level of PSL for your tickets, and then you buy your tickets. If UAB sells enough PSLs, the BO(mis)T approval would be an afterthought.
